Isaac AsimovScience Fiction TrailblazerSeries: Authors Teens LoveBy Jocelyn Hoppa DetailsDetails ReviewsReviews One of the most prolific writers of all time, Isaac Asimov wrote or edited more than 500 books during his career. In addition to his trailblazing work in science fiction, Asimov has been published in nine of the ten major categories of the Dewey Decimal System, a testament to his breadth of knowledge and interests.
